SILENT TREATMENT: Ilhan Omar Ducks Questions On $250M Fraud Scandal

posted by Hannity Staff - 5.20.26

Rep. Ilhan Omar refused to answer questions this week about her alleged connections to Minnesota’s sprawling “Feeding Our Future” fraud scandal, fueling renewed Republican scrutiny over the $250 million scheme.

The Minnesota Democrat stayed silent Monday when approached by Fox News Digital in the halls of Congress and asked whether she would cooperate with ongoing investigations tied to the case.

“Did you ask Minnesota Democrats to block the subpoena for the investigation of Feeding Our Future on the state level?” Omar was asked. She did not respond.

She also ignored a follow-up question asking whether she would comply with any future House Oversight Committee subpoena requesting documents related to the investigation.

Federal prosecutors say the Feeding Our Future scandal siphoned roughly $250 million in taxpayer money through a fraudulent COVID-era child nutrition program scheme that became one of the largest pandemic fraud cases in the country.

Republicans have increasingly pointed to Omar’s involvement with the federal MEALS Act, legislation she sponsored in 2020 that expanded USDA waiver authority during the pandemic, arguing the bill helped create vulnerabilities later exploited in the fraud operation.

Omar has denied wrongdoing, but critics say she has repeatedly declined to directly address questions about her connections to individuals later charged in the scheme.
